Cornelius Plett

  • CA MHC PP
  • Fonds
  • 1917-1934

This fonds consists of letters written to Cornelius L. Plett by friends and family. They provide a valuable insight into the daily life in Mennonite village settlements in Canada, U.S., and Mexico in the first two decades of the twentieth century, as they discuss village and church dynamics, as well as personal issues and challenges of the writers. Most of these letters are written in the German Ghotic Script.

Gerhard Wiens fonds

  • CA MHSBC 186
  • Fonds
  • 1919-1988

The fonds consists of a series of personal family photographs of Gerhard Wiens. Some are on DVD, others are photocopied. There is a detailed list of descriptions and dates. One photograph is of Peter & Elfriede Dyck, Gerhard Wiens and 38 people who were baptized in Buenos Aires in 1947. Also included are the obituary of Gerhard Wiens and a bulletin from his funeral service in 2007 - (1 file) Box 416

Peter A. Riediger

File consists of:
1) Diary of Peter A. Riediger, 1872-1969, titled "The Diary of our Trip to America, July 7 - August 13, 1926".
2) "My own Memories of the Trip"by Margaret Riediger
3) Maps and pictures of the family
4) "The Gracious Visit of the Czar in Lindenau, Molotschna, 1818" written by by Minister Davied Hiebert.
